Foxconn's Booth

Foxconn's Booth

The 6150M2MA-8EKRS2 is Foxconn's new motherboard solution for the upcoming AMD Socket M2 processors. Based on the NVIDIA GeForce 6150 chipset, this micro-ATX board offers on-board 3D graphics acceleration as well as a PCIe x16 graphics slot for future expansion. It comes with one PCIe x1 slot, two PCI slots, two SATA 3G RAID ports, 7.1-channel high definition audio, Gigabit Ethernet LAN and two IEEE 1394a ports.

The C51XEM2AA is also built for the next generation of AMD Socket M2 processors. This one's based on the NVIDIA C51XE paired with the MCP55. It offers dual graphics slots for SLI mode where both of them offer full x16 bandwidth. Other features include eSATA, S/PDIF in/out, IEEE 1394b (FireWire 800) and dual Gigabit Ethernet.

The new 946GZMA-RS2 micro-ATX motherboard is based on the Intel 946GZ chipset built for Intel's upcoming Conroe processors. This highly integrated board comes with built-in graphics as well as high definition audio based on the Realtek ALC861, Gigabit Ethernet LAN, four SATA 3G RAID ports and two IEEE 1394a ports. A similar version featuring Intel's 946PL chipset is available, except that the 946PL will require a discrete graphics card.

The new G9657MA-8EKRS2 motherboard is based on the new Intel G965 paired with the Intel ICH8R chip. It will support Intel's upcoming processors based on the Conroe family and it will feature eSATA, Gigabit Ethernet, IEEE 1394a and S/PDIF in/out. A similar board with the same layout and features will be available with the Q965 chipset.

The P9657AA-8EKRS2 is a full ATX motherboard based on the Intel P965 chipset. Paired with the ICH8R, the board offers four SATA 3G RAID ports, one PCIe x1 and two PCI slots. It also comes with a 7.1-channel high definition audio chip based on the Realtek ALC883H, one Gigabit Ethernet LAN port and two IEEE 1394a ports.
